Transaction dd21546933b057976caa850006f719f5e77856f44e548bf9bbeaed2037509b3c

1 Input
2 Outputs
  • dd21546933b057976caa850006f719f5e77856f44e548bf9bbeaed2037509b3c:0
  • value  681402511
    address  12KLtoaoCWhmwCmjM8TK29yoCUPaXvM3Fc
  • dd21546933b057976caa850006f719f5e77856f44e548bf9bbeaed2037509b3c:1
  • value  15000000
    address  3FpA4hxFM462q3fN5rEpVPVZcxghbLYT6X